Advisory Manager

Job in Paterson, Passaic County, New Jersey, 07544, USA
Listing for: Jobtailor
Full Time position
Listed on 2026-07-13
Job specializations:
  • Accounting
    Financial Reporting, Financial Compliance, Accounting Manager
Salary/Wage Range or Industry Benchmark: 120000 - 180000 USD Yearly USD 120000.00 180000.00 YEAR
Job Description & How to Apply Below

Responsibilities

  • Prepare and review financial statements, SEC filings, and related reporting deliverables for both public and private company clients.
  • Prepare and review monthly, quarterly, and annual financial reporting packages, including management reports, board presentations, investor materials, and other client deliverables.
  • Coordinate annual audits, quarterly reviews, and other engagements with external audit firms and third‑party advisors.
  • Review tie‑outs, supporting schedules, and reporting packages to ensure completeness, accuracy, and consistency across financial and regulatory reporting deliverables.
  • Coordinate receipt of deliverables and reporting inputs across multiple functions, including client personnel, finance and accounting teams, legal counsel, HR, investor relations, and other stakeholders.
  • Prepare and review financial statement disclosures and assist with U.S. GAAP disclosure requirements for both public and private entities.
  • Perform technical accounting and disclosure research and consult with clients, management, and external auditors regarding new accounting standards, reporting requirements, and non‑routine transactions.
  • Assist private company clients with month‑end and year‑end close processes, financial statement preparation, account reconciliations, and general accounting support as needed.
  • Lead the coordination, compilation, and standardization of internal and external reporting materials in collaboration with clients and cross‑functional teams.
  • Evaluate and enhance reporting and accounting processes, identifying opportunities for automation, efficiency gains, standardization, and process improvements.
  • Maintain a strong internal control environment and support compliance with applicable accounting, regulatory, and reporting requirements.
  • Serve as a trusted advisor to clients by proactively identifying risks, providing insights, and recommending practical accounting and reporting solutions.
  • Supervise, mentor, and develop staff at all levels, providing ongoing coaching, training, and constructive feedback to support career growth and team performance.
Qualifications
  • Bachelor’s degree in Accounting, Finance, or a related field;
    Master’s degree in Accounting a plus.
  • CPA required.
  • 8–10+ years of relevant professional experience in public accounting and/or industry experience, with client‑facing experience preferred.
  • Strong understanding of U.S. GAAP, financial reporting, and SEC reporting requirements.
  • Experience preparing and reviewing financial statements for both private and public companies.
  • Experience managing multiple client engagements and deadlines in a fast‑paced environment.
  • Financial services industry experience a plus.
  • Experience with financial reporting, accounting systems, and business intelligence or data visualization tools (e.g., Power BI) a plus.
  • Experience with financial reporting and disclosure management platforms a plus.
